PUBLIC NOTICE

The Wyoming Public Service Commission (Commission) approved the Application of Questar Gas Company, d/b/a Enbridge Gas Wyoming (Enbridge or the Company) to amortize the Conservation Enabling Tariff Balancing Account resulting in a rate increase to $0.28151 per dekatherm (Dth), for all General Service Small (GSS) class customers, and a rate increase to $0.05480 per Dth, for all General Service Large (GSL) class customers, effective for usage on and after November 1, 2024. The Company submitted additional applications, requesting rate changes to take effect concurrently with this filing, resulting in an overall rate decrease of $0.24408 per Dth for GSS class customers.

The proposed changes are based on the amortizations of under collected balances of $676,747.14 for GSS and $52,694.56 for GSL as of August 2024, and on a 12-month test year ending October 31, 2025. The Company’s proposal results in an annual increase of approximately $20.44 or 2.43% before taxes, for a residential customer using 80 Dth. However, when combined with other proposed rate changes taking effect on November 1, 2024, the net result is a decrease of $19.53 or 2.32% before taxes, for a residential customer using 80 Dth annually. Actual bills will vary with usage.

Enbridge’s Application is available at the Commission or online at: https://dms.wyo.gov/external/publicusers.aspx (Enter Record No. 17692).

CHAPTER 6, SECTION 2 CONSTRUCTION/MODIFICATION PERMIT - Department of Environmental Quality, Division of Air Quality PUBLIC NOTICE:  In accordance with Chapter 6, Section 2(m) of the Wyoming Air Quality Standards and Regulations, notice is hereby given that the State of Wyoming, Department of Environmental Quality, Division of Air Quality, proposes to approve a request by PureWest Resources Inc. to permit the existing Produced Water Recycling Facility (formerly known as the Jensen facility), consisting of the following equipment and emissions sources: one (1) 3-in. combustor (FLR001), three (3) evaporation ponds (FUG002, FUG004-FUG005) with approximate surface areas of 2.7 acres, 11.1 acres, and 9.4 acres, one (1) 0.75 MMBtu/hr gunbarrel tank heater (HET008), one (1) 0.75 MMBtu/hr truck offload tank heater (HET009), four (4) 500 barrel (bbl) produced water tanks (TNK007, TNK011-TNK013), three (3) 1,000 bbl gunbarrel tanks (TNK014-TNK016), one (1) 500 bbl condensate tank (TNK017), one (1) 400 bbl truck offload tank (TNK018), and condensate truck loading (LUD001).  In addition, this permitting action acknowledges the facility as a major source of hazardous air pollutants (HAPs) as HAP emissions from the facility exceed 25 tons per year (tpy). The Produced Water Recycling facility is located in the SW¼ SW¼ of Section 18, T31N, R108W, approximately six (6) miles south-southwest of Boulder, in Sublette County, Wyoming. Emission offset requirements have been applied to this permitting action at a ratio of 1.5:1.0 for VOCs and 1.1:1.0 for NOx.
